Formula explanation
Distance measures the total path traveled by an object regardless of direction.
Formula
Distance = Speed × Time

Assumptions
- Object speed remains constant during calculation.
- Speed and time values use compatible units.
- The calculation does not include acceleration or changes in direction.
- External motion effects are ignored in the ideal model.

Frequently asked questions
How is distance calculated?
Distance is calculated using d = vt, where distance equals speed multiplied by time.
What is the SI unit of distance?
The SI unit of distance is the meter (m), which measures length or position change.
How do speed and time affect distance?
Distance increases when speed or travel time increases, assuming the other value remains constant.
